Output 8444894ce49f7c7f18d5e6d8643891902eac6ac58cfd21ed60231b21b5d43899:41

value
23046281
script pubkey
OP_0 OP_PUSHBYTES_20 8856d48bb3b2abe77d473e5785ec203527a9a7de
address
bc1q3ptdfzank247wl288etctmpqx5n6nf773wgpl0
transaction
8444894ce49f7c7f18d5e6d8643891902eac6ac58cfd21ed60231b21b5d43899
spent
true